Tubulointerstitial nephritis antigen (TINAG) is an extracellular matrix glycoprotein encoded by the TINAG gene, primarily restricted to basement membranes in the kidney, including the epithelium of Bowman’s capsule and both proximal and distal tubules. Originally identified as a target antigen for autoantibodies in some forms of immunologically mediated tubulointerstitial nephritis, it plays a selective role in renal tubule development (tubulogenesis) without affecting glomerulogenesis. TINAG mediates cell-matrix adhesion by interacting with integrins (notably α3β1 and αvβ3), but unlike many matrix proteins lacks an RGD sequence. Expression of TINAG is developmentally regulated in the kidney, with evidence that disruption (e.g., by antibodies or developmental antisense knockdown) leads to tubular dysmorphogenesis and impaired renal development. Its main clinical significance is as an autoantigen in autoimmune kidney disorders, particularly tubulointerstitial nephritis and anti-glomerular basement membrane nephritis[1][2][4].
